Civil society and environment, Tanzania

2009-09-10

Environmental accountability is a major issue in Tanzania as in many other countries. Securing the rights of the poor to land and resources in rural and urban areas as well as the rights to human settlement and health continues to be fundamental problem creating poverty and degrading the environment. Civil society organisations are a crucial stakeholder in promoting environmental accountability and governance as well as advocating for an accountable environmental management. Danida has decided to formulate a component within the overall environment support program to Tanzania that will support civil society in their advocacy role in environment and natural resources. Nordeco will lead the team formulating the component.
